29 /*
30 * Support for persistent environment data
31 *
32 * The "environment" is stored on external storage as a list of '\0'
33 * terminated "name=value" strings. The end of the list is marked by
34 * a double '\0'. The environment is preceeded by a 32 bit CRC over
35 * the data part and, in case of redundant environment, a byte of
36 * flags.
37 *
38 * This linearized representation will also be used before
39 * relocation, i. e. as long as we don't have a full C runtime
40 * environment. After that, we use a hash table.
41 */

760 #ifdef CONFIG_CMD_EXPORTENV
761 /*
762 * env export [-t | -b | -c] [-s size] addr [var ...]
763 * -t: export as text format; if size is given, data will be
764 * padded with '\0' bytes; if not, one terminating '\0'
765 * will be added (which is included in the "filesize"
766 * setting so you can for exmple copy this to flash and
767 * keep the termination).
768 * -b: export as binary format (name=value pairs separated by
769 * '\0', list end marked by double "\0\0")
770 * -c: export as checksum protected environment format as
771 * used for example by "saveenv" command
772 * -s size:
773 * size of output buffer
774 * addr: memory address where environment gets stored
775 * var... List of variable names that get included into the
776 * export. Without arguments, the whole environment gets
777 * exported.
778 *
779 * With "-c" and size is NOT given, then the export command will
780 * format the data as currently used for the persistent storage,
781 * i. e. it will use CONFIG_ENV_SECT_SIZE as output block size and
782 * prepend a valid CRC32 checksum and, in case of resundant
783 * environment, a "current" redundancy flag. If size is given, this
784 * value will be used instead of CONFIG_ENV_SECT_SIZE; again, CRC32
785 * checksum and redundancy flag will be inserted.
786 *
787 * With "-b" and "-t", always only the real data (including a
788 * terminating '\0' byte) will be written; here the optional size
789 * argument will be used to make sure not to overflow the user
790 * provided buffer; the command will abort if the size is not
791 * sufficient. Any remainign space will be '\0' padded.
792 *
793 * On successful return, the variable "filesize" will be set.
794 * Note that filesize includes the trailing/terminating '\0' byte(s).
795 *
796 * Usage szenario: create a text snapshot/backup of the current settings:
797 *
798 * => env export -t 100000
799 * => era ${backup_addr} +${filesize}
800 * => cp.b 100000 ${backup_addr} ${filesize}
801 *
802 * Re-import this snapshot, deleting all other settings:
803 *
804 * => env import -d -t ${backup_addr}
805 */

905 #ifdef CONFIG_CMD_IMPORTENV
906 /*
907 * env import [-d] [-t | -b | -c] addr [size]
908 * -d: delete existing environment before importing;
909 * otherwise overwrite / append to existion definitions
910 * -t: assume text format; either "size" must be given or the
911 * text data must be '\0' terminated
912 * -b: assume binary format ('\0' separated, "\0\0" terminated)
913 * -c: assume checksum protected environment format
914 * addr: memory address to read from
915 * size: length of input data; if missing, proper '\0'
916 * termination is mandatory
917 */
